|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
ÀÌÀü Ŭ·¡½º ´ÙÀ½ Ŭ·¡½º | ÇÁ·¹ÀÓÀ¸·Î ÇÁ·¹ÀÓ ¾øÀÌ | |||||||||
°³¿ä: NESTED | Çʵå | constructor | ¸Þ¼µå | »ó¼¼: Çʵå | »ý¼ºÀÚ | ¸Þ¼µå |
java.lang.Objectjava.util.EventObject
javax.management.Notification
javax.management.relation.RelationNotification
public class RelationNotification
°ü°è ¼ºñ½º³»ÀÇ º¯°æÀÇ ÅëÁöÀÔ´Ï´Ù. °ü°è ¼ºñ½º·Î °ü°è°¡ ÀÛ¼ºµÇ¾úÀ» °æ¿ì, °ü°è ¼ºñ½º³»ÀÇ °ü°è¿¡ MBean°¡ Ãß°¡µÇ¾úÀ» °æ¿ì, °ü°è³»ÀÇ ·ÑÀÌ °»½ÅµÇ¾úÀ» °æ¿ì, ¶Ç´Â °ü°è ¼ºñ½º·ÎºÎÅÍ °ü°è°¡ »èÁ¦µÇ¾úÀ» °æ¿ì, RelationNotification ÅëÁö°¡ ¼Û½ÅµË´Ï´Ù.
ÇÊµå °³¿ä | |
---|---|
static String |
RELATION_BASIC_CREATION
³»ºÎ °ü°èÀÇ ÀÛ¼º¿¡ »ç¿ëµÇ´Â ÇüÅÂÀÔ´Ï´Ù. |
static String |
RELATION_BASIC_REMOVAL
°ü°è ¼ºñ½º·ÎºÎÅÍÀÇ ³»ºÎ °ü°èÀÇ »èÁ¦¿¡ »ç¿ëµÇ´Â ÇüÅÂÀÔ´Ï´Ù. |
static String |
RELATION_BASIC_UPDATE
³»ºÎ °ü°èÀÇ °»½Å¿¡ »ç¿ëµÇ´Â ÇüÅÂÀÔ´Ï´Ù. |
static String |
RELATION_MBEAN_CREATION
°ü°è ¼ºñ½º¿¡ Ãß°¡µÇ´Â °ü°è MBean ÇüÅÂÀÔ´Ï´Ù. |
static String |
RELATION_MBEAN_REMOVAL
°ü°è ¼ºñ½º·ÎºÎÅÍÀÇ °ü°è MBean »èÁ¦¿¡ »ç¿ëµÇ´Â ÇüÅÂÀÔ´Ï´Ù. |
static String |
RELATION_MBEAN_UPDATE
°ü°è MBean °»½Å¿¡ »ç¿ëµÇ´Â ÇüÅÂÀÔ´Ï´Ù. |
Ŭ·¡½º javax.management. Notification ·ÎºÎÅÍ »ó¼ÓµÈ Çʵå |
---|
source |
»ý¼ºÀÚ °³¿ä | |
---|---|
RelationNotification (String theNtfType,
Object theSrcObj,
long TheSeqNbr,
long theTimeStamp,
String theMsg,
String theRelId,
String theRelTypeName,
ObjectName theRelObjName,
List theUnregMBeanList)
°ü°èÀÇ ÀÛ¼º (°ü°è ¼ºñ½º³»¿¡ ³»ºÎ¿¡¼ RelationSupport °´Ã¼°¡ ÀÛ¼ºµÈ, ¶Ç´Â MBean°¡ °ü°è·Î¼ Ãß°¡µÈ) ¶Ç´Â °ü°è ¼ºñ½º·ÎºÎÅÍÀÇ °ü°èÀÇ »èÁ¦¸¦ ³ªÅ¸³»´Â ÅëÁö¸¦ ÀÛ¼ºÇÕ´Ï´Ù. |
|
RelationNotification (String theNtfType,
Object theSrcObj,
long TheSeqNbr,
long theTimeStamp,
String theMsg,
String theRelId,
String theRelTypeName,
ObjectName theRelObjName,
String theRoleName,
List theNewRoleValue,
List theOldRoleValue)
°ü°è³»¿¡¼ ·ÑÀÌ °»½ÅµÈ °ÍÀ» ³ªÅ¸³»´Â ÅëÁö¸¦ ÀÛ¼ºÇÕ´Ï´Ù. |
¸Þ¼µå °³¿ä | |
---|---|
List |
getMBeansToUnregister ()
°ü°è°¡ »èÁ¦µÈ °á°ú, µî·Ï ÇØÁ¦µÇ°Ô µÈ MBean ObjectName ¸®½ºÆ®¸¦ ¸®ÅÏÇÕ´Ï´Ù (°ü°èÀÇ »èÁ¦¸¸À» ´ë»óÀ¸·Î ÇÑ´Ù). |
List |
getNewRoleValue ()
°»½ÅµÈ ·ÑÀÇ »õ·Î¿î °ªÀ» ¸®ÅÏÇÕ´Ï´Ù (·ÑÀÇ °»½Å¸¸À» ´ë»óÀ¸·Î ÇÑ´Ù). |
ObjectName |
getObjectName ()
ÀÛ¼º, »èÁ¦, ¶Ç´Â °»½ÅµÈ °ü°èÀÇ ObjectName¸¦ ¸®ÅÏÇÕ´Ï´Ù. |
List |
getOldRoleValue ()
°»½ÅµÈ ·ÑÀÇ ³°Àº °ªÀ» ¸®ÅÏÇÕ´Ï´Ù (·ÑÀÇ °»½Å¸¸À» ´ë»óÀ¸·Î ÇÑ´Ù). |
String |
getRelationId ()
ÀÛ¼º, »èÁ¦, ¶Ç´Â °»½ÅµÈ °ü°èÀÇ °ü°è ½Äº°ÀÚ¸¦ ¸®ÅÏÇÕ´Ï´Ù. |
String |
getRelationTypeName ()
ÀÛ¼º, »èÁ¦, ¶Ç´Â °»½ÅµÈ °ü°èÀÇ °ü°èÇü¸íÀ» ¸®ÅÏÇÕ´Ï´Ù. |
String |
getRoleName ()
°»½ÅµÈ °ü°èÀÇ °»½ÅµÈ ·ÑÀÇ À̸§À» ¸®ÅÏÇÕ´Ï´Ù (·ÑÀÇ °»½Å¸¸À» ´ë»óÀ¸·Î ÇÑ´Ù). |
Ŭ·¡½º javax.management. Notification ·ÎºÎÅÍ »ó¼ÓµÈ ¸Þ¼µå |
---|
getMessage,
getSequenceNumber,
getTimeStamp,
getType,
getUserData,
setSequenceNumber,
setSource,
setTimeStamp,
setUserData,
toString |
Ŭ·¡½º java.util. EventObject ·ÎºÎÅÍ »ó¼ÓµÈ ¸Þ¼µå |
---|
getSource |
Ŭ·¡½º java.lang. Object ·ÎºÎÅÍ »ó¼ÓµÈ ¸Þ¼µå |
---|
clone,
equals,
finalize,
getClass,
hashCode,
notify,
notifyAll,
wait,
wait,
wait |
ÇʵåÀÇ »ó¼¼ |
---|
public static final String RELATION_BASIC_CREATION
public static final String RELATION_MBEAN_CREATION
public static final String RELATION_BASIC_UPDATE
public static final String RELATION_MBEAN_UPDATE
public static final String RELATION_BASIC_REMOVAL
public static final String RELATION_MBEAN_REMOVAL
»ý¼ºÀÚ »ó¼¼ |
---|
public RelationNotification(String theNtfType, Object theSrcObj, long TheSeqNbr, long theTimeStamp, String theMsg, String theRelId, String theRelTypeName, ObjectName theRelObjName, List theUnregMBeanList) throws IllegalArgumentException
theNtfType
- ÅëÁöÀÇ ÇüÅ´ ´ÙÀ½ÀÇ ¾î´À ÂÊÀΰ¡¿¡ µË´Ï´Ù. - RELATION_BASIC_CREATION
- RELATION_MBEAN_CREATION
- RELATION_BASIC_REMOVAL
- RELATION_MBEAN_REMOVAL
theSrcObj
- ÅëÁö¸¦ ¼Û½ÅÇÏ´Â ¼Ò½º °´Ã¼. ¹Ýµå½Ã RelationService °´Ã¼TheSeqNbr
- ÅëÁö¸¦ ½Äº°ÇÏ´Â ¼ø¼ ¹øÈ£theTimeStamp
- ŸÀÓ ½ºÅÆÇÁtheMsg
- ÅëÁö¿¡ ´ëÇØ ¼³¸íÇÏ´Â Àΰ£ÀÌ ÀÐÀ» ¼ö ÀÖ´Â Çü½ÄÀÇ ¸Þ¼¼ÁötheRelId
- °ü°è ¼ºñ½º³»ÀÇ °ü°è¸¦ ½Äº°ÇÏ´Â °ü°è IDtheRelTypeName
- °ü°èÇüÀÇ À̸§theRelObjName
- °ü°è °´Ã¼°¡ MBeanÀÎ °æ¿ì, ±× ObjectName. °ü°è ¼ºñ½º¿¡ ÀÇÇØ ³»ºÎ¿¡¼ 󸮵Ǵ °ü°èÀÇ °æ¿ì, nulltheUnregMBeanList
- °ü°è°¡ »èÁ¦µÈ °á°ú, µî·Ï ÇØÁ¦µÇ°Ô µÈ ÂüÁ¶ ´ë»óÀÇ MBean
ObjectName
¸®½ºÆ® (CIM ¼ö½ÄÀÚ°¡ ¿øÀÎÀÌ µÈ »èÁ¦ÀÇ °æ¿ì¿¡ ÇÑÇØ nullµµ °¡´É)
IllegalArgumentException
- ´ÙÀ½ÀÇ Á¶°ÇÀÌ ¼º¸³ÇÏ´Â °æ¿ì:- ±× ÅëÁöÇüÀÇ °ªÀÌ Á¸ÀçÇÏÁö ¾Ê´Â °æ¿ì
- ÅëÁöÇüÀÌ RELATION_BASIC_CREATION, RELATION_MBEAN_CREATION, RELATION_BASIC_REMOVAL, RELATION_MBEAN_REMOVAL ¸ÓÁö¾Ê¾Æµµ ¾Æ´Ñ °æ¿ì
- ¼Ò½º °´Ã¼°¡ Á¸ÀçÇÏÁö ¾Ê´Â °æ¿ì
- ¼Ò½º °´Ã¼°¡ °ü°è ¼ºñ½º°¡ ¾Æ´Ñ °æ¿ì
- °ü°è ID°¡ Á¸ÀçÇÏÁö ¾Ê´Â °æ¿ì
- °ü°èÇü¸íÀÌ Á¸ÀçÇÏÁö ¾Ê´Â °æ¿ì
public RelationNotification(String theNtfType, Object theSrcObj, long TheSeqNbr, long theTimeStamp, String theMsg, String theRelId, String theRelTypeName, ObjectName theRelObjName, String theRoleName, List theNewRoleValue, List theOldRoleValue) throws IllegalArgumentException
theNtfType
- ÅëÁöÀÇ ÇüÅ´ ´ÙÀ½ÀÇ ¾î´À ÂÊÀΰ¡¿¡ µË´Ï´Ù. - RELATION_BASIC_UPDATE
- RELATION_MBEAN_UPDATE
theSrcObj
- ÅëÁö¸¦ ¼Û½ÅÇÏ´Â ¼Ò½º °´Ã¼. ¹Ýµå½Ã RelationService °´Ã¼TheSeqNbr
- ÅëÁö¸¦ ½Äº°ÇÏ´Â ¼ø¼ ¹øÈ£theTimeStamp
- ŸÀÓ ½ºÅÆÇÁtheMsg
- ÅëÁö¿¡ ´ëÇØ ¼³¸íÇÏ´Â Àΰ£ÀÌ ÀÐÀ» ¼ö ÀÖ´Â Çü½ÄÀÇ ¸Þ¼¼ÁötheRelId
- °ü°è ¼ºñ½º³»ÀÇ °ü°è¸¦ ½Äº°ÇÏ´Â °ü°è IDtheRelTypeName
- °ü°èÇüÀÇ À̸§theRelObjName
- °ü°è °´Ã¼°¡ MBeanÀÎ °æ¿ì, ±× ObjectName. °ü°è ¼ºñ½º¿¡ ÀÇÇØ ³»ºÎ¿¡¼ 󸮵Ǵ °ü°èÀÇ °æ¿ì, nulltheRoleName
- °»½ÅµÈ ·ÑÀÇ À̸§theNewRoleValue
- »õ·Î¿î °ª (ObjectName °´Ã¼ÀÇ List)theOldRoleValue
- ³°Àº °ª (ObjectName °´Ã¼ÀÇ List)
IllegalArgumentException
- ÆÄ¶ó¹ÌÅͰ¡ nullÀÎ °æ¿ì¸Þ¼µåÀÇ »ó¼¼ |
---|
public String getRelationId()
public String getRelationTypeName()
public ObjectName getObjectName()
public List getMBeansToUnregister()
ObjectName
List
public String getRoleName()
public List getOldRoleValue()
public List getNewRoleValue()
|
JavaTM 2 Platform Standard Ed. 5.0 |
|||||||||
ÀÌÀü Ŭ·¡½º ´ÙÀ½ Ŭ·¡½º | ÇÁ·¹ÀÓÀ¸·Î ÇÁ·¹ÀÓ ¾øÀÌ | |||||||||
°³¿ä: NESTED | Çʵå | constructor | ¸Þ¼µå | »ó¼¼: Çʵå | »ý¼ºÀÚ | ¸Þ¼µå |
Copyright 2004 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y µµ ÂüÁ¶ÇϽʽÿÀ.